Valencia is the third largest city in Spain and the largest port on the Mediterranean Western coast. Valencia stands on the banks of the Turia River, located on the eastern coast of the Iberian Peninsula and the western part of the Mediterranean Sea, fronting the Gulf of Valencia.
It is a mix of some very modern buildings and beautiful old architecture. Major monuments include Valencia Cathedral, the Torres de Serrans, the Llotja de la Seda which was declared a World Heritage Site by UNESCO in 1996.
Valencia is famous for its gastronomic culture. The paella , a simmered rice dish with meat usually chicken or rabbit or seafood was born in Valencia. Other traditional dishes of Valencian gastronomy includes fideuà, arròs a banda, arròs negre (black rice), fartons, bunyols, the Spanish omelette, pinchos or tapas and calamares(squid).
Every year, the five days and nights from March 15 to March 19, called Falles, are a continual festival in Valencia, beginning on March 1, the popular pyrotechnic events called mascletàes start every day at 2:00 pm. A world renowned architect from Valencia, Santiago Calatrava, produced the buildings. The six massive, contemporary buildings are located in 2 miles of the old river bed. They include the Museum of Science and Technology; a covered garden promenade with spectacular views of the entire complex; the Hemisphere whose design resembles a human eye and is used for presentations on a giant screen; the Palace of Arts; a Sports Arena; and the Oceanografic which is the largest marine park in Europe.
